Step Two

Delivery Day Logistics for Restroom Placement

On delivery day, our flatbed driver arrives inside a two-hour window, texts ahead with final ETA, and needs a clear twelve-foot overhead clearance plus firm, level ground for the lift gate. Units come in royal blue HDPE with white roof and door trim. The driver positions each restroom with the door facing away from the prevailing wind, then stocks toilet paper, installs hand sanitizer in the dispenser, and drops in a fresh deodorizer charge before leaving.

Our team coordinates the full portable restroom rental process from dispatch through pickup. The driver will walk the site foreman through proper placement and demonstrate ground-stake anchoring options for sloped or windy sites. Servicing Cadence Through End-of-Rental Pickup

Once your unit is on site, our vacuum truck runs a weekly route by default. We empty the holding tank using a suction hose, ensuring the waste tank is clear of grey water before we perform a pump out. Each visit includes a restock of paper and sanitizer, plus a wipe-down of high-touch surfaces. Heavier-use sites can scale up to twice-weekly or daily service. We log every visit with date, technician, and notes to maintain a paper trail. You can verify portable toilet rental service area in Little Rock.

When you're ready to wrap up, two business days of notice lets us retrieve the restroom efficiently. The same flatbed that delivered it swings back, with crews documenting disposal practices per ANSI Z4.3 and the Portable Sanitation Association International member directory. We leave the porta potty placement spot as clean as we found it.

Frequently Asked Questions

+ How fast can I get a quote?

Most quotes go out the same business day. A morning call usually results in pricing before lunch, while an afternoon call arrives by end of day. Complex events requiring restroom trailer rental may need an extra day if a site walk is necessary to confirm placement.

+ What does the driver need on delivery day?

You need a flat, firm surface with roughly twelve feet of overhead clearance and room for the truck to back in cleanly. If the drop spot sits behind a locked gate, hand over the gate code or a contact name before the driver arrives.

+ How often will the unit be serviced?

Standard cadence is once a week for a jobsite of about ten workers using a single unit. We scale restrooms for event weekends to twice-weekly or daily intervals. We can adjust this schedule mid-rental if your site usage increases or traffic shifts.

+ How much notice do you need to schedule pickup?

Forty-eight hours of notice is the sweet spot for end-of-rental pickup. We can sometimes swing back for same-day removal if a driver is already in the area, but this notice period will guarantee a clean pickup window that fits your timeline for the portable restroom.
